El código postal 14621 cubre Rochester, New York, con una población de unos 33,349 y un ingreso medio del hogar de $36,534.

Rochester, New York — el área que la Oficina del Censo delimita para este código postal. Los códigos postales son conjuntos de rutas de reparto y no áreas, así que esto es la aproximación del Censo, no un límite del Servicio Postal.
